5 EASY FACTS ABOUT SOFTWARE DEVELOPMENT DESCRIBED

5 Easy Facts About Software Development Described

5 Easy Facts About Software Development Described

Blog Article

When you have an concept of the industry you’d like to operate in, take into consideration earning a insignificant in that discipline to get started on making industry knowledge.

Layout: In the course of the structure period, architects and developers make a blueprint from the software, defining its composition, person interface, and Total operation. A nicely considered out style is the foundation of a robust software.

Understanding software development is really an ongoing process. Even seasoned developers go on to explore new systems and strategies.

Debugging is the process of finding and resolving faults during the code to make sure the software functions appropriately.

Agile Agile is undoubtedly an iterative method of venture management and software development that assists teams deliver price for their consumers speedier and with fewer complications.

In regards to determining what assignments to operate on, pick a subject that you’re enthusiastic about, decide what common troubles persons are getting and generate something which solves that problem. When you full coding initiatives—like web programs, mobile applications or open up-source contributions—be sure to include your operate to your portfolio or GitHub profile to showcase your skill and creativity to hiring administrators. This is especially essential in case you don’t have formal instruction or encounter.  

Integration testing Assess­s the smooth performing of various software parts. Its objective­ is to be sure seamle­ss interactions betwee­n modules and productive info transfe­r amongst them, resulting in a robust program.

Software Architect: The software­ architect is to blame for de­signing the overall read more construction and syste­m of the software undertaking. They make­ vital higher-degree style de­cisions and set up the task’s te­chnical way.

Starter-helpful: Hunt for Internet websites which have interactive classes and guided jobs to start with.

IBM Watson offers developers a means to connect with and use synthetic intelligence expert services as section of their purposes by way of software programming interfaces or APIs. You can even use IBM Watson to increase your product or service specifications by examining for ambiguity, unclear actors, compound or adverse prerequisites, lacking models or tolerances, incomplete necessities, and unspecific portions.

The purpose of viewpoints and views will be to permit human engineers to understand extremely advanced devices and to organize the elements of the problem all over domains of expertise.

Programmers ordinarily interpret Directions from software developers and engineers and use programming languages like C++ or Java to hold them out.

That has a microservices architecture, developers can Manage in smaller sized groups specializing in numerous expert services, with diverse stacks and decoupled deployments.

What this means is there are various task possibilities and a fantastic likelihood to your vocation to go up. Software is all over the place, from the cellular phone

Report this page